PivotFieldEventHandler Delegate

Represents a method that will handle the PivotGridControl.FieldAreaChanged, PivotGridControl.FieldExpandedInGroupChanged, PivotGridControl.FieldFilterChanged, PivotGridControl.FieldSizeChanged and PivotGridControl.FieldUnboundExpressionChanged events.

Namespace : DevExpress.Xpf.PivotGrid

Assembly : DevExpress.Xpf.PivotGrid.v25.2.dll

NuGet Package : DevExpress.Wpf.PivotGrid

Declaration

csharp
public delegate void PivotFieldEventHandler(
    object sender,
    PivotFieldEventArgs e
);
vb
Public Delegate Sub PivotFieldEventHandler(
    sender As Object,
    e As PivotFieldEventArgs
)

Parameters

NameTypeDescription
senderObject

The event source. This parameter identifies the PivotGridControl which raised the event.

| | e | PivotFieldEventArgs |

A PivotFieldEventArgs object which contains event data.

|

Remarks

When creating a PivotFieldEventHandler delegate, you identify the method that will handle the corresponding event. To associate an event with your event handler, add a delegate instance to this event. The event handler is called whenever the event occurs, unless you remove the delegate.
